Petrarch’s legacy rests on two foundational roles: as a scholar who revived classical texts and as a poet who gave voice to the enduring connection between ancient thought and modern experience. His rediscovery of Cicero’s letters and other ancient works marked a pivotal shift—reviving interest in Greco-Roman heritage during a period of cultural transition.
